Alert: profile-shard-imbalance on the Mirelle user-profile store. This fires when one shard holds more than 35% of active profiles, usually after a bulk import. As a contractor, do not run the rebalancer yourself — it requires sign-off from the storage on-call. Acknowledge the alert, note the hot shard in the ticket, and follow the rebalancing checklist on the internal page linked below.

operations page: https://confluence.lumicsys.internal/projects/display/projects/display

Welcome to the Stockline Planner team. The restock scheduler for our Pellmore vending fleet runs nightly, reconciling inventory counts against route capacity. On-call engineers should review the morning digest before approving route changes, and escalate any machine reporting negative stock. To access the recovery console during a scheduler outage, authenticate with the passphrase printed below.

recovery phrase for tafop-fawep: zorwyn-ulaox

Before we cut the release: the fan-out worker in `alertcast/dispatch.go` now shards by county code instead of hashing the full alert payload, which fixes the hot-partition issue we saw during the Marleth Valley storm drill. One concern — the retry budget and batch ceiling are still the old values tuned for payload hashing, and they should be revisited next cycle. For the record, the shipped constants are these.

constants for tagep-hadug:
BUDGETS = {
    "olidor": 566,
    "jorir": 465,
}

### Ticket QV-2241: Vault locked — cold storage archive job stalled

The nightly job that archives Brackenfell's cold storage buckets into the Glacierline tier failed because the encryption vault sealed itself after the host rebooted. Until it's unsealed, no new archive manifests can be signed and the backlog will grow. New team members: do not restart the archiver; it will just requeue the same batch. Unseal the vault first, verify the manifest signer comes up, then resume the job. The recovery passphrase for unsealing is below.

strongbox words: ulamir-ulaix